About 9-phenyl-2-[6-[4-phenyl-6-(9-phenyldibenzofuran-3-yl)-1,3,5-triazin-2-yl]dibenzofuran-3-yl]carbazole

9-phenyl-2-[6-[4-phenyl-6-(9-phenyldibenzofuran-3-yl)-1,3,5-triazin-2-yl]dibenzofuran-3-yl]carbazole (PubChem CID 155477559) has the molecular formula C57H34N4O2 and a molecular weight of 806.93 g/mol. Its IUPAC name is 9-phenyl-2-[6-[4-phenyl-6-(9-phenyldibenzofuran-3-yl)-1,3,5-triazin-2-yl]dibenzofuran-3-yl]carbazole.
